Phoenix Theatres Kennedy Mall
About the Business
Phoenix Theatres Kennedy Mall, located at 555 John F Kennedy Road in Dubuque, Iowa, is a movie theater that offers a luxurious and immersive cinema experience. With the highest quality picture image, wall-to-wall screen, and state-of-the-art sound system, Phoenix Theatres sets a new standard in sight and sound. Guests can enjoy the latest movies while reclining in heating loveseat style pods with power reclining features.
In addition to the exceptional movie experience, Phoenix Theatres Kennedy Mall now serves alcohol at all locations, offering a stellar selection of domestic beer, craft beer, and red & white wine. The theater also features special screenings such as the Wizard of Oz 85th Anniversary celebration and Studio Ghibli Fest, showcasing animated masterpieces that have captivated audiences for generations. Fathom's Big Screen Classics series also brings timeless classics back to the big screen for moviegoers to enjoy.
Whether you're a fan of classic films or the latest blockbusters, Phoenix Theatres Kennedy Mall provides a unique and unforgettable movie-going experience for guests of all ages.
